An unlocked phone is one that is not linked to any specific cellular network. For example, when you buy your phone from a mobile provider, you will only be able to use it with that carrier until you unlock it. Legislation now allows all Canadians to unlock their phones, regardless of the original carrier. Unlocking your phone means you are able to use it with any carrier, provided that your phone is compatible with its network and bands. If you bought your phone from a Canadian provider after December 1, 2017, it is unlocked by default. When your phone is unlocked, you can insert a SIM card from any mobile provider to use your phone on their network. How can I see if my phone is locked Insert your Fizz SIM card (activated or not activated) into your phone. When your card is inserted: Your phone is unlocked if it connects to the network or asks you for a PIN code to unlock the SIM card. Your phone is locked if it asks you for a SIM unlock code. Follow the instructions below to unlock it How to unlock my phone Because Fizz is not the company that locked your phone, we cannot unlock it. Only the provider who sold you your phone can unlock it for you. Make sure you have your phone’s IMEI and insert your Fizz SIM card in your phone. Then contact this provider’s customer service team to ask for an unlock code and instructions for unlocking your phone. Know that some websites specialize in unlocking phones and will offer this service for a fee. Good to know: The IMEI is your phone’s ‘identity card’. It allows you to obtain your unlock code. What are the Fizz network settings (APN)?
An Access Point Name (APN) has the network settings your phone needs to connect to Fizz. The APN must be properly configured so your phone can be “introduced” to the Fizz network. Once your APN is configured, you’ll have access to your mobile data and multimedia messaging (MMS). Even with a poorly configured APN, you’ll be able to make and receive calls and texts. You will also have internet access when connected to a Wi-Fi network. Removing the SIM card from a phone with properly configured network settings (APN) could automatically reset the previous settings. If this happens, you’ll need to reconfigure the Fizz network settings. Installing network settings (Android) By inserting your SIM card in your phone, you’ll receive two notifications to configure the network settings. Install these two configurations. If a PIN code is required, enter 1234. Wait three minutes and completely restart (power cycle) your phone. Resend the network parameters (APN) to your phone (Android) Log into your Fizz account and follow this path: My plans → Manage plan → Advanced parameters → Fizz network parameters → Resend me the notifications You’ll receive two (2) notifications directly on your phone: one to configure mobile data and the other to configure multimedia messaging (MMS). Install these two (2) configurations. If a PIN code is required, enter 1234. If you inserted your SIM card into a device unknown to the Fizz mobile network, chances are you received a SMS inviting you to follow the above instructions. Manually installing network settings (Android) Steps to follow for configuring the APN can vary from one phone to another. I can’t make any calls on my phone. Why?
Important: the 3G Network is retiring. Since July 31, 2025, the 3G network withdrawal has begun. If you are experiencing difficulties making or receiving calls, this could be related to the VoLTE compatibility of your equipment. To understand this transition and check the compatibility of your phone and SIM card, please consult our FAQ on the importance of VoLTE . Before starting the troubleshooting steps, here are a few points to consider : If you’re having difficulty receiving phone calls (but can make calls) see: My phone isn’t receiving any calls. How do I fix it? Make sure you are in a zone that has adequate coverage. See our network coverage map If you are outside the Fizz network, you can connect via our partner network. Learn about accessing our partner network If you are outside Canada and the United States, please note that it is not possible to make or receive calls. This service is not available outside these two countries. I’m travelling outside my coverage area. What are my options? Troubleshooting: Make sure you have minutes If your plan does not contain any minute, you will not be able to make or receive calls on your phone. Several options are available to you in My Account under ''Manage plan'' to regularize the situation: Add-ons (Immediate) Wallet (Immediate) Make changes to this plan (At the end of the payment cycle) Restart your phone Reboot (power cycle) your phone by holding down the phone’s start button for 10 seconds. After you reboot, your applications will reload. Your phone will then re-authenticate to the Fizz mobile network. This will allow your phone to recover its authorization to access the network.
